Introduction to Digital Transformation: Definition and Importance

At its most basic, digital transformation refers to the integration of technology into all aspects of an organization, fundamentally changing how it operates and delivers value to its customers. It involves adopting new technologies, rethinking business processes, and leveraging data to drive innovation. The importance of IT transformation cannot be overstated in today's fast-paced and highly competitive business landscape. It enables companies to stay relevant and cater to the ever-evolving needs and expectations of their customers. By embracing cutting-edge technologies, businesses can streamline operations, enhance communication and collaboration, optimize decision-making, and create new revenue streams. In a nutshell, technology transformation is not just a choice anymore; it is a necessity for organizations to thrive and succeed in the digital age. Benefits of Digital Transformation for IT Companies

There are a myriad of benefits to embracing technology transformation, from increased operational efficiency to greater cost savings. Let's tap into these enriching and exciting benefits.

1. Cost Savings

One of the most significant benefits of digital transformation is cost savings. IT companies can reduce their operational costs by adopting cutting-edge technologies and tools. For instance, with cloud computing, they only pay for the resources they use, eliminating the need for costly infrastructure setup and maintenance. Additionally, automation and remote monitoring help minimize labor costs and optimize resource allocation.

2. Enhanced Customer Experience

Leveraging the latest technologies and reimagining business processes empowers IT companies to deliver personalized and superior customer experiences. With data analytics and AI-powered tools, they can gather customer insights, anticipate their needs, and provide tailored solutions. This helps to increase customer loyalty and retention.

3. Increased Operational Efficiency

Embracing technological transformation certainly results in increased operational efficiency. It allows companies to automate labour-intensive tasks, streamline operations, and remove bottlenecks. This also results in improved productivity, as tasks that were previously time-consuming can now be carried out more accurately and quickly through digital tools and technologies.

4. Faster Time to Market

Prioritizing digitization enables businesses to accelerate their product development and release cycles. Collaborative tools, agile methodologies, and continuous integration/continuous delivery (CI/CD) pipelines streamline the development process, resulting in shorter timeframes from concept to deployment. This allows IT companies to stay ahead of the competition and meet evolving customer demands promptly.

Challenges in Digital Transformation for IT Companies

It's a true saying that nothing worthwhile ever comes without challenges. With IT transformation becoming essential for survival and growth, companies find themselves navigating through a complex maze of challenges. From ensuring cybersecurity and data privacy to upskilling employees and reimagining business processes, IT companies must overcome these challenges to successfully embrace the digital era.

Let's take a closer look at the challenges faced by digital transformation companies:

1. Balancing Short-term Goals With Long-term Vision

There's no denying the fact that digital transformation requires a careful balance between addressing immediate business needs and maintaining a long-term strategic vision. Many businesses struggle to balance short-term profit-driven goals with the investments required for long-term IT transformation initiatives.

2. Legacy Systems

Many IT companies struggle with transitioning from legacy systems to modern platforms. Legacy systems are often outdated and not designed to handle the complexities of business processes. Migrating data and workflows from these systems to digital platforms can be a complex and risky process, requiring careful planning and execution.

3. Data Management

With the increasing amount of data being generated, IT companies face the challenge of effectively managing and analyzing large volumes of data. This includes ensuring and prioritizing data privacy, quality, as well as security. Adopting advanced analytics tools and implementing robust data management practices become crucial to derive meaningful insights from the data.

4. Organizational Culture

Successful technology transformation requires a cultural shift within organizations. This includes changing mindsets, breaking down silos, promoting collaboration, and fostering a culture of innovation and agility. However, resistance to change and a lack of digital skills among employees can hinder the digitization process.

Practices and Strategies for Successful Digital Transformation in IT Companies

It goes without saying that organizations should implement effective strategies to stay competitive in this digital age.

Here are a few strategies that can help businesses embark on a successful technology transformation journey:

1. Develop a Digital Transformation Roadmap

Businesses should develop a digital transformation roadmap to effectively navigate the complexities of digitization. This involves identifying key goals, assessing current technology infrastructure, deciding on the required changes, and setting clear timelines and milestones to monitor progress.

2. Foster a Culture of Collaboration and Innovation

A successful technology transformation strategy requires a shift in the company culture towards collaboration and innovation. IT companies should encourage employees to embrace new technologies, share ideas, and collaborate across departments to develop innovative solutions and adapt quickly to changing market demands.

3. Invest in Talent and Skills Development

The transformative journey of digitization requires a skilled workforce that can effectively leverage new technologies. IT firms should invest in training and upskilling their employees to ensure they have the necessary skills and expertise to drive and support digital initiatives.

4. Invest in Necessary Infrastructure and Resources

To embrace digitization, organizations should invest in the necessary infrastructure and resources. This may include upgrading hardware and software, ensuring reliable internet connectivity, and dedicating sufficient resources and budget for training employees on new digital tools and technologies.
